Tips for Selecting and Caring for a Plush, Faux Fur Coat

Choosing and maintaining this type of outerwear requires consideration of several key factors to ensure optimal warmth, longevity, and style. The following tips offer guidance for making informed decisions and maximizing the benefits of this popular winter garment.

Tip 1: Consider the Material: Opt for high-quality faux fur that feels soft and luxurious, while also offering durability and resistance to matting or shedding. Examine the density and plushness for optimal warmth and comfort.

Tip 2: Evaluate the Fit: A relaxed or slightly oversized fit generally provides the most comfortable and stylish appearance. However, consider the desired silhouette and layering preferences when selecting the size. Try the garment on to assess shoulder fit, sleeve length, and overall proportions.

Tip 3: Choose the Right Color: Neutral colors such as beige, brown, or black offer versatility and can be easily incorporated into various outfits. More vibrant colors or patterns can make a bolder statement.

Tip 4: Assess the Lining: A well-constructed lining adds to the warmth and comfort. Look for linings made of materials like satin or fleece for a luxurious feel and added insulation.

Tip 5: Check for Quality Construction: Examine seams, closures, and pockets for signs of durable construction. Reinforced stitching and high-quality zippers or buttons contribute to the garment’s longevity.

Tip 6: Care Instructions: Follow the manufacturer’s care instructions carefully to maintain the garment’s appearance and extend its lifespan. Many faux fur coats require specialized cleaning methods, such as professional dry cleaning or hand washing.

Tip 7: Storage: Store the coat in a cool, dry place during warmer months. Use a breathable garment bag to protect it from dust and moisture. Avoid hanging the coat in direct sunlight or near sources of heat, as this can damage the faux fur.

By following these tips, individuals can ensure a wise investment in a warm, stylish, and long-lasting outerwear piece. Careful selection and proper care contribute significantly to enjoying the benefits of this comfortable and fashionable garment for years to come.

1. Warmth

1. Warmth, Teddy Coat

A primary function of outerwear is thermal insulation, and this is a key aspect where the plush, faux fur coat excels. Understanding the factors contributing to its warmth allows for informed decisions regarding material, construction, and overall suitability for specific weather conditions.

  • Material Composition

    The density and quality of the faux fur directly impact its ability to trap warm air. Denser, longer pile fabrics generally provide greater insulation. The composition of the lining also plays a crucial role, with materials like fleece or quilted fabrics enhancing warmth retention. For example, a coat with a thick, plush faux fur exterior and a quilted satin lining offers superior warmth compared to one with a thinner, less dense exterior and a basic lining.

  • Construction and Design

    Features such as windproof shells, snug cuffs, and high collars enhance the coat’s ability to block cold air and retain body heat. A well-constructed coat minimizes gaps and drafts, maximizing its insulating properties. A longer coat length also contributes to greater overall warmth, offering protection for the lower body. An example would be a coat with a windproof membrane beneath the faux fur, ensuring superior protection against wind chill.

  • Layering Potential

    The coat’s design and fit influence the ability to layer clothing underneath. A slightly oversized fit allows for comfortable layering with sweaters or hoodies for added warmth in extremely cold temperatures. However, an excessively bulky fit can restrict movement and compromise the aesthetic. A coat with a comfortable, yet not overly loose, fit offers the best balance between layering potential and a streamlined silhouette.

  • Environmental Factors

    While the coat’s inherent properties contribute significantly to warmth, external factors like wind speed, humidity, and temperature also influence its effectiveness. In extreme conditions, additional layers or accessories like scarves and hats may be necessary to maintain optimal comfort. For instance, while the coat may provide sufficient warmth in moderately cold, dry conditions, it might require supplementation in windy or wet environments.

The interplay of these factors determines the overall warmth provided by the coat. Selecting a coat with appropriate material composition, construction, and fit, while considering anticipated environmental conditions, ensures optimal thermal comfort during colder seasons. 5. Fit and Sizing

5. Fit And Sizing, Teddy Coat

Fit and sizing are critical considerations when selecting a men’s teddy bear coat, directly impacting comfort, style, and overall aesthetic. The typically relaxed silhouette of this style presents unique fitting challenges and opportunities. A proper fit balances comfort and style, allowing for ease of movement without appearing overly bulky or shapeless. An oversized fit, a popular styling choice, requires careful consideration of shoulder seams, sleeve length, and overall proportions to avoid a sloppy appearance. For example, an oversized fit might involve dropped shoulder seams and longer sleeves, but the coat’s length should still complement the wearer’s height and build. Conversely, a more fitted style requires accurate sizing to ensure comfort and prevent restriction of movement, especially when layering underneath. Understanding individual body type and desired silhouette is crucial for selecting the appropriate fit.

Several factors influence optimal fit and sizing. Shoulder seams should ideally align with the natural shoulder line, even in oversized fits, preventing the coat from overwhelming the frame. Sleeve length should allow for comfortable movement without excessive bunching or restricting hand mobility. The coat’s overall length impacts the silhouette and degree of coverage; longer lengths offer greater warmth but may overwhelm shorter individuals, while shorter lengths provide a more contemporary look but may sacrifice some warmth. Layering preferences also influence sizing decisions. If the wearer intends to layer sweaters or hoodies underneath, selecting a slightly larger size may be necessary to ensure comfortable movement and avoid a constricted feel. Trying on the coat, preferably with intended layering pieces, helps assess the fit and determine the most appropriate size.

Achieving the correct fit and sizing maximizes the benefits of the teddy bear coat. A well-fitting coat enhances comfort, allowing for ease of movement and optimal warmth retention. Frequently Asked Questions

This section addresses common inquiries regarding plush, faux fur coats designed for men, offering concise and informative responses to facilitate informed purchasing decisions and proper care.

Question 1: How should a plush, faux fur coat be cleaned?

Professional dry cleaning is generally recommended to maintain the integrity of the faux fur and prevent damage. Always check the manufacturer’s care label for specific instructions.

Question 2: What are the key factors to consider when selecting the appropriate size?

Consider shoulder fit, sleeve length, overall coat length, and desired fit (oversized or more fitted). Account for layering preferences when determining size.

Question 3: Are these coats suitable for extremely cold climates?

While offering excellent insulation, supplemental layering might be necessary in extremely cold temperatures. Consider the coat’s material, lining, and construction when assessing its suitability for specific climates.

Question 4: How can shedding be minimized in a plush, faux fur coat?

Selecting a high-quality coat made with dense, well-secured faux fur minimizes shedding. Gentle brushing with a soft-bristled brush can also help manage loose fibers.

Question 5: What are the styling options for a plush, faux fur coat?

These coats offer versatile styling options. They can be paired with casual attire like jeans and sneakers or dressed up with chinos, boots, and sweaters for a more refined look.

Question 6: How should a plush, faux fur coat be stored during warmer months?

Store the coat in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. A breathable garment bag protects the coat from dust and moisture.
